McLean County Recycling Rate at All-Time High

73,833 tons of municipal solid waste were recycled in McLean County in 2013, a 3.4% increase from the 2012 rate.  This is the highest rate yet recorded by the Ecology Action Center in its annual calculations of total waste generated and total waste recycled.
